[0001] The invention relates to a communication terminal module capable of encoding and decoding in an electronic non-stop toll collection system (hereinafter referred to as ETC toll collection system) and a data sending and receiving method thereof. Background technique
[0002] In the ETC charging system, the communication terminal module with codec capability is an important part, and its working performance directly affects the working performance of the ETC charging system.
[0003] In other applications of the same type, special codec chips are directly used to code and decode data, but the control of these chips and the setting of internal registers are relatively cumbersome, and the peripheral circuit connections of these chips are relatively complicated. Therefore, although a special chip can be used to implement codec, it is not very convenient to use in practice. Contents of the invention

[0031] See Figure 1. The communication terminal module with encoding and decoding capabilities of the present invention uses a C8051F133 single-chip microcomputer and its peripheral circuits. The communication terminal module is embedded in the single-chip microcomputer system and includes an edge trigger capture module 1, a first timer 2, and a second timer. 3, the third timer 4, data decoding module 5, data encoding module 6, memory 7, single-chip microcomputer 8, and I / O output module 9; Described edge trigger capture module receives data to be decoded, and sends to the third timing in sequence device and the second timer, after timing, it is sent to the data decoding module for decoding, and the decoded data is sent to the memory for storage. The memory is called out to the data encoding module, and is timed by the first timer, and the encoded data is output through the I / O output module.
